Home
A spare key is a great way to avoid having to call for locksmiths to come to your home in the event that you're locked out. Many people hide the spare key outside of their homes, either under a door mat or under the flower pot by the front door. Some people will give their spare keys to an individual from their family or a friend to allow them to enter their home in case of emergency. Others keep it in their car to be able to enter the car in the event they lose their keys.
These places may appear convenient but they're not safe. Intruders and burglars keep a close eye on their targets and often know that they're looking for spare keys, and such hiding spots could put you at risk.
Alternatively, you can store keys in a lockbox on the outside of your home. These high-security lock boxes can be easily installed and offer easy access to family members, friends, as well as tradesmen without putting your home at risk.
Another good idea is to gift an extra key to a trusted neighbor. This is a great idea for those who live living in a neighborhood with good security and you trust your neighbor to keep an eye on your home while your away. You can also swap the spare key to ensure that they can let you back in if you ever get locked out.
Many people keep spare keys to avoid locking themselves out of their homes. It is a problem that every person has to deal with at some point. A spare key can save you money by avoiding the necessity of calling a locksmith.
A spare key can also prevent your original from being damaged from overuse. If you're always using the same key to open your locks, it may become worn out over time and snap into the lock, leaving no access. A spare key can to prevent this from happening and is particularly helpful for people who lock themselves out of their homes often.
